In-depth Analysis of Industrial Maintenance Services Market Industry Landscape
The industrial maintenance services market is influenced by several key factors that determine its growth, demand, and competitive landscape. Industrial maintenance services encompass a wide range of activities aimed at ensuring the efficient operation of industrial machinery, equipment, and facilities. Various market factors contribute to shaping the dynamics of this industry, including technological advancements, regulatory requirements, economic conditions, and emerging trends.

Technological advancements play a crucial role in driving the market for industrial maintenance services. As industrial machinery and equipment become more complex and sophisticated, there is a growing need for advanced maintenance solutions. Technologies such as predictive maintenance, condition monitoring, and remote diagnostics enable proactive identification of potential issues, thereby minimizing downtime and optimizing equipment performance. Additionally, the adoption of digitalization and Industry 4.0 principles has led to the emergence of smart maintenance solutions that leverage data analytics and IoT connectivity to enhance maintenance efficiency and effectiveness.

Regulatory requirements also significantly influence the industrial maintenance services market. Regulatory agencies impose stringent safety and environmental standards that industrial facilities must comply with to ensure worker safety and minimize environmental impact. Compliance with these regulations often necessitates regular maintenance, inspection, and repair of industrial equipment and facilities. As a result, industries are increasingly seeking professional maintenance services to ensure compliance with regulatory requirements and avoid potential penalties or disruptions to operations.

Economic conditions play a pivotal role in shaping the demand for industrial maintenance services. Economic downturns may lead to budget constraints for industrial firms, resulting in deferred maintenance activities and reduced demand for external maintenance services. Conversely, periods of economic growth and industrial expansion typically drive higher demand for maintenance services as industries invest in upgrading and expanding their production capabilities. Additionally, industries operating in competitive markets may prioritize maintenance to improve efficiency, reduce operating costs, and gain a competitive edge.

Emerging trends in sustainability and energy efficiency are also driving demand for industrial maintenance services. There is a growing emphasis on sustainability and environmental responsibility across industries, leading to increased focus on energy-efficient operations and resource conservation. Maintenance services that help optimize energy usage, minimize waste, and reduce environmental impact are in high demand among environmentally conscious industries. Moreover, industries are increasingly investing in retrofitting existing equipment and facilities with energy-efficient technologies, creating opportunities for maintenance service providers specializing in sustainability-focused solutions.

Market factors in the industrial maintenance services industry are further influenced by factors such as industry consolidation, competitive landscape, and technological disruptions. Mergers, acquisitions, and partnerships among maintenance service providers reshape the competitive landscape by altering market shares, service offerings, and geographical presence. Intense competition within the market drives companies to differentiate themselves through specialization, innovation, and customer service to attract and retain clients.

Furthermore, technological disruptions such as artificial intelligence (AI), robotics, and augmented reality are transforming the industrial maintenance services industry. AI-powered algorithms enable predictive maintenance models that anticipate equipment failures before they occur, allowing for proactive maintenance interventions and minimizing downtime. Robotics and drones are increasingly used for inspection and maintenance tasks in hazardous or hard-to-reach environments, improving safety and efficiency. Augmented reality technologies provide maintenance technicians with real-time access to digital information and instructions, facilitating faster and more accurate troubleshooting and repairs.
